Utah Code § 31A-10-201

Definition

Amended by Chapter 230, 2003 General Session

As used in this part:

(1) "Nontraditional insurer" means an insurer incorporated under Chapter 5, Domestic Stock and Mutual Insurance Corporations, or admitted under Chapter 14, Foreign Insurers, that:

(a) exists for the purpose of aiding and strengthening the following by providing them with annuities:

(i) nonprofit entities;

(ii) employees of nonprofit entities;

(iii) governmental entities; and

(iv) employees of governmental entities;

(b) issues only annuities and no other insurance product; and

(c) does not pay any benefit based on a guarantee as to principal, interest rate, return on investment, mortality, and morbidity.

(2) "Nontraditional insurer" does not include an insurer that provides annuities to persons other than:

(a) nonprofit entities;

(b) employees of nonprofit entities;

(c) governmental entities; and

(d) employees of governmental entities.
